I am publishing a summary listing of basic steps you can take to resolve this problem, and briefly discussing the three most frequent causes : malware, uncontrolled applications, and insufficient maintenance, because several readers write about their computer reacting slowly.
Malware
Perhaps the most important factor to a poorly performing computer is malware.
Action 1. Update the explanations of your anti virus and run a complete scan of your hard disk drive in Safe Mode. Solve any unfixable problems. Note that some infections need additional measures until they can be removed; typically a websearch will find specific instructions or a particular removal tool. Use the Bc forums to request help, if you fail to find a answer.
Step 2. You’ve recently saved an application, and if the sluggishness is surprising, the problem might live there. Check this by completely eliminating it. A smart user will normally perform a internet search about the application before downloading it because in most cases, any possible trouble with malware or inferior performance will have surfaced.
Action 3. Adware and Spyware can dramatically effect your computer’s performance, and these are throughout the World wide web.
Update the definitions of your antispyware programs and scan your hard drives in Safe Mode. Seasoned users will regularly run two or three of the programs, because each company has its own standards for what constitutes spyware and will just search against their own set. (A list of very good, free anti spyware programs is supplied by BC). Again, resolve any open issues before proceeding to the next step.
For further reading about Malware and some malware removal applications, use BC’s Tutorial section; most of the applications have quite great Help documents that explain how they function as well as the distinctive characteristics of each.
Uncontrolled Applications
Stage 4. Review programs that self-start on startup. You computer may become a battleground for your consideration. Many programs, for example, install a fast-start feature that allows them to be exposed rapidly; other programs may contain an automated update feature that demands them to be running in the background. Your launching Windows are slowed down by each of these and each requires a small bit of sources while your computer is running.
The simplest way to examine and than to handle startups will be to use one of the many small resources available (see the Bc list of free programs). Remember that BC maintains a really comprehensive Startup Database that includes information about whether the inquired item is required, optional, or unnecessary, in case you are uncertain about what could be safely deleted.
At-the same time, remember that those symbols in your Desktop also take a modest amount of trunk time to place themselves.
Absence of Care
Step 5. Delete unused programs and exchange old files to a CD. Unplayed games, tons of family images, zipped files which you have opened, applications you have not used in two years, software for the old printer you threw away last year—these are a few types of files you can delete. Then use Window’s Disk Clean-up to delete temporary internet files, temporary PC health files, etc.
(Note for sophisticated users: some specialists would comprise the added maintenance step of cleaning the Windows registry, and you’ll find several apps to help try this. For the most part, registry care will not make a critical difference, and unless you are very comfortable with Windows, and cautiously make backups of the registry, you may do severe harm by creating registry modifications, so this measure isn’t included

Action 7. Defragment your computer. Windows tends to set new files in any available open space; defragging will set affiliated sections of files closer together so your read arm has less travelling around the hdd to do, saving wear-and tear while speeding up programs.
Hopefully, since you have have ended, you’ll find a marked improvement in pc performance.
